The Victoriaville Tigres were a men's senior and intermediate team that played in several different leagues during the 1930's to 1950's and then in the 1960's. The team won the Allan Cup in 1967-68 and were Eastern Canada finalist the following year.
- (Eastern Provincial League, 1937-1940)
- (Provincial Senior League, 1945-1948)
- (Provincial Intermediate League, 1954-1957)
- (Provincial Senior League, 1959-1960, 1966-1969) droped out at start of 1959-60 season; known as Canadiens for 59-60 season
